French Drop

Effect:

A magician takes a coin and makes it disappear it in front of the spectator eyes.

Method:

First of all get a coin. I find a 10p (or a quarter works good for those of you in america) is perfect for this trick. Now turn your hand over so your palm is facing you. Hold the coin with your fingers and thumb so it’s facing you. You will hold the coin with which ever hand is most comfortable. Now with the opposite hand, you put the thumb under the coin and all your fingers above the coin to cover it. Now with the hand holding the coin, keep your hand in exactly the same position but drop the coin into your palm. You need to make sure when you do this that all the fingers and thumb stay in the same position. While you’re doing this, the other hand that is covering the coin bends into a fist to make it look like that hand has taken the coin. In fact the other hand has the coin. Now with your hand that doesn’t have the coin in, keep it in a fist. The hand that does have the coin points at the hand that doesn’t. Now you say to the spectator “watch”. Then slowly open the hand and they will see that the coin has disappeared.
